Where are we now?
It’s been a while since each of us has been faced with a new reality, a reality that still shakes our ground from time to time. We are faced with some new way of life, to which we are still trying to adapt, each in our own way. With the challenges of dealing with the pandemic and earthquake consequences that have been common to us for some time, many of us are struggling to cope with work at home, losing and finding a new job, disrupted partnerships and family relationships, online teaching, with poor health, and certainly many more. Why? We often ask ourselves as we hear the same question from others, and the answer is very simple – it’s LIFE!
Life sets us many challenges daily. Some of them are pleasant and exciting to us, while others are uncomfortable and demanding and perhaps difficult. Just like in school, every day we get some assignments and lessons to achieve. For example, getting out of bed with the same morning alarm which often is difficult for us. But we still get up! It may be difficult and we may not feel very successful in this period, but are all the lessons and all the tasks at school or college equally difficult? For some lessons we need more time and energy to overcome. Also, we do not all need the same amount of time, nor do we have the same learning methods. In overcoming the great challenges of a pandemic, we have chosen different ways of overcoming the daily challenges. One part of us has tried to be productive by completing tasks, such as house works. Some of us have chosen to spend quality time with family, making it easier to go through this great life chapter. And part of us simply decided to take a break and take time alone.
What we all have in common is that all this time we have been dealing with and still are facing the challenges of a pandemic, as well as our own challenges, in a way that each of us knows best. Consider if you were able to cope with the demands of your current lifestyle if you were born shortly before the crisis. And why not? Because you would not have previous experiences, from the countless tasks and lessons that life has previously challenged you with. This is one of those experiences that can enrich and empower us for some of the future challenges, regardless of what is one of those unpleasant, difficult, for some painful experiences. In these moments, it is important to acknowledge that we are vulnerable and afraid, that we feel helpless and lonely. It is a common reaction to unpredictable and unknown circumstances, such as the one we have been in for some time. But it is also important to be aware of the mechanisms and strengths that each of us finds in dealing with a new everyday life.
This great chapter of life may not be over yet, but we are certainly no longer at the beginning. We have crossed one part of the journey, each with our own life force and knowledge. Because if you were not, you would not be here reading this text, learning, and growing again. 🙂
Consider what strengths have helped you deal with this situation so far. What did you discover about yourself?
